Introdução

No mundo da programação, os atributos são elementos bastante importantes. Eles podem ser encontrados em diversas linguagens de programação e desempenham um papel fundamental na definição e no funcionamento de diferentes elementos de um código. Neste artigo, exploraremos os atributos em programação e forneceremos uma visão geral abrangente sobre o que eles são, como são usados e o seu impacto no desenvolvimento de software.

O que são atributos?

Os atributos, também conhecidos como propriedades, são elementos que descrevem características ou comportamentos de um objeto dentro de um programa. Eles fornecem informações adicionais e relevantes sobre esse objeto, permitindo que o código seja mais flexível e eficiente.

Em linguagens de programação como HTML, CSS, JavaScript, Python e muitas outras, os atributos são usados para definir como um elemento ou objeto deve se comportar ou ser apresentado. Eles podem controlar desde a aparência visual de um elemento até o seu comportamento dinâmico e interatividade.

Exemplo de atributo em HTML

No HTML, os atributos são usados para fornecer informações adicionais sobre os elementos. Um exemplo comum de atributo é o “href” na tag <a>.

Veja o exemplo abaixo:

<a href="https://www.example.com">Clique aqui</a>

Nesse exemplo, o atributo “href” é utilizado para especificar o URL ao qual o link deve redirecionar o usuário quando clicado. O valor desse atributo é uma URL válida.

Uso de atributos em CSS

No CSS, os atributos são usados para modificar o estilo visual de elementos HTML. Os atributos podem ser usados para definir a cor de fundo, a cor do texto, o tamanho, a fonte e muitas outras propriedades.

Aqui está um exemplo de como o atributo “background-color” pode ser usado em uma tag <div>:

<div style="background-color: red;">Este texto possui um fundo vermelho.</div>

Nesse exemplo, o atributo “style” é usado para aplicar um estilo específico à tag <div>. Dentro do valor desse atributo, definimos a propriedade “background-color” com o valor “red”, o que resulta em um fundo vermelho para o texto contido dentro da tag.

Atributos em JavaScript

Em JavaScript, os atributos são frequentemente usados para manipular ou acessar diferentes elementos e objetos em uma página web. Eles podem ser usados para adicionar ou remover classes de elementos, alterar o conteúdo de uma tag, ou até mesmo modificar o comportamento de eventos.

Aqui está um exemplo que usa o atributo “innerHTML” para alterar o conteúdo de um elemento:

<button id="meuBotao">Clique-me!</button>
<script>
  document.getElementById("meuBotao").innerHTML = "Novo Texto";
</script>

Nesse exemplo, o atributo “innerHTML” é usado para alterar o conteúdo do botão. O JavaScript busca o elemento com o ID “meuBotao” e atribui “Novo Texto” ao seu conteúdo interno. Ao executar esse código, o texto exibido no botão será alterado para “Novo Texto”.

Conclusão

Os atributos são elementos essenciais em programação, independentemente da linguagem utilizada. Eles permitem que desenvolvedores controlem o comportamento e a aparência dos elementos de um código de forma fácil e eficiente. Seja em HTML, CSS, JavaScript ou qualquer outra linguagem, compreender o uso correto dos atributos é fundamental para criar produtos de software de qualidade e com bom desempenho.

Neste artigo, discutimos o que são atributos em programação e como eles são usados em diferentes contextos. Esperamos que esta explanação tenha fornecido uma base sólida para o entendimento desses elementos e aprimorado seu conhecimento sobre programação e desenvolvimento web.